Zap Your Hemorrhoids With Surgery
Hemorrhoids can be a difficult condition to deal with. Happily, you have more choices than ever when it comes to treatment of the problem. If your hemorrhoids are severe or chronic, hemorrhoid removal surgery might even be an option for you.
Before you consider surgery, you should attempt to ease your condition through less invasive means. If surgery seems to be your only recourse, you will have to be examined by your doctor in order to assess your eligibility. Usually, there are some unmistakable signs when surgery is warranted. These include ongoing pain and itching, excessive bleeding and clots, and even infection.
Traditionally, hemorrhoids have been removed through a procedure known as rubber band ligation. This procedure involves placing a rubber band at the base of the hemorrhoid. This cuts off the blood supply, leading it to shrivel up and fall off. One of the biggest disadvantages of this treatment is that there will often be noticeable scarring.
But today, laser surgery to remove hemorrhoids is considered to be the best solution to the problem. Laser treatment has been shown to be very effective in removing hemorrhoids. The laser acts as a cauterizing agent during the removal process. This means that there is little or no bleeding during and after the procedure. Also, there is considerably less pain. But similar to any surgical treatment, you will likely experience some discomfort afterward. You may experience pain after the surgery, but this should only be for a few days. You can take pain relieving medications, such as Tylenol and Advil, to ease the discomfort.
If you’re planning to undergo surgery for your hemorrhoids, you might be wondering how much recovery time is involved. This will vary from one person to another, and you will need to discuss this with your surgeon for an accurate assessment. There are many things to take into account, like how healthy you are and your ability to resist infection. Typically, however, there isn’t much of a wait before you’re fully recovered.
Generally, the results of this surgical treatment are highly satisfactory. But it’s important that you take care that you don’t develop a whole new case of hemorrhoids after the surgery. For one, you need to be eating a proper diet and getting enough exercise. Far too often, people who go through hemorrhoid surgery return to eating the same way that they did before. Frequently, they go on to develop hemorrhoids once again.
